Who are the best fictional couples in books?
One of the best fictional couples is Elizabeth Bennet and Mr. Darcy from 'Pride and Prejudice'. Their relationship starts with misunderstandings and pride on both sides. Elizabeth is a strong - willed and intelligent woman, while Mr. Darcy is initially seen as haughty. But as the story unfolds, they come to understand each other better and their love grows. It's a classic example of how first impressions can be deceiving and how true love can overcome differences.

Who are the best fictional couples in novels?
Hazel Grace Lancaster and Augustus Waters from 'The Fault in Our Stars'. They are two teenagers dealing with cancer. Their relationship is sweet and poignant. They support each other through their difficult medical situations, share their dreams and fears, and find love in a situation where life is uncertain. Their love story is both heartbreaking and inspiring.

Best Fictional Gay Couples in Books
In 'Red, White & Royal Blue', Alex and Henry are an amazing fictional gay couple. Their relationship is set against the backdrop of politics and international relations. It's a story of love that overcomes differences in status and nationality. Their banter, their support for each other, and their growth as individuals within the relationship make them a memorable couple in modern gay literature.

What makes certain fictional couples in books the best?
Chemistry. Take Katniss Everdeen and Peeta Mellark from 'The Hunger Games'. Their relationship has great chemistry. Peeta's kindness and his love for Katniss are evident from the start. Katniss, on the other hand, is initially more focused on survival but gradually comes to care for Peeta deeply. This back - and - forth dynamic and the way they rely on each other in the dangerous arena of the Hunger Games makes them a great couple.

What makes certain fictional couples in novels the best?
Compatibility. For example, in 'Anne of Green Gables', Anne Shirley and Gilbert Blythe are great together. They have a shared history growing up in the same small town. They both have strong personalities, with Anne being imaginative and Gilbert being intelligent and ambitious. Their bickering in the beginning shows a certain chemistry that eventually turns into a deep love as they mature.

What are some of the best fictional gay couples in young adult books?
Aristotle and Dante. Their story in 'Aristotle and Dante Discover the Secrets of the Universe' is about two boys growing up, finding themselves and falling in love. It has a lot of depth and touches on important themes like family, identity and friendship while also having a beautiful romantic arc.
